AI Technical Summary
Existing polyurethane coatings suffer from high solvent volatility, serious pollution, and significant health hazards. Water-based polyurethane coatings also have poor water resistance and are flammable, limiting their application in the fire protection field.
Waterborne polyurethane fire-retardant coatings were prepared by reacting dihydroxymethylimidazolium (DOPO) with polyester polyol and diisocyanate as a chain extender. The water resistance and flame retardant properties of the coatings were improved by the flame retardancy and aromatic ring structure of DOPO.
The prepared waterborne polyurethane fire-retardant coating exhibits good emulsion stability, significantly reduces water absorption and heat release rate during combustion, and enhances the coating's water resistance and flame retardant properties.
